How to see it
HIP 95502 has a visual magnitude of about 9.63: it is a telescope star and remains difficult or invisible to the naked eye even in good conditions.
Sky position
Equatorial coordinates for HIP 95502: right ascension 19h 25m 30s, declination −60° 56′ 28″ (J2000), in the region of the Pavo constellation (IAU figure Pav).
